Mlizo is a name of Xhosa origin, meaning 'peaceful' or 'calm one.' It is derived from the Xhosa language spoken primarily in South Africa, where names often reflect desired traits or states of being. Historically, such names were given to express hopes for a serene and harmonious life for the child.

Cultural Significance of Mlizo

In Xhosa culture, names are deeply meaningful and often reflect circumstances of birth or parental aspirations. Mlizo, meaning 'peaceful one,' embodies a wish for tranquility and harmony, important values in Xhosa communities. Such names have been traditionally used to convey blessings and hopes for a calm life amid sometimes turbulent historical periods.
